The framework focuses on defining the events and providing an easy mechanism for applications to log them, allowing products to provide consistency and validity to the events that are logged. It does not focus on how the log events are written to a data store. Log4j itself provides many options for that. The expected process is that business analysts or product managers will be managing the catalog, defining the events and attributes so that consumers of the events will have a consistent experience. For example, instead of one event using an attribute with a name of \"custAddr\" and another using a name of \"customerAddress\", both would use the same name for attributes that have the same meaning. Once the catalog is modified in the web application it is saved as JSON to a git repository. It is expected that a continuous integration system would notice the change and start a build of that project. The build would use the Log4j Audit Maven Plugin to generate Java interfaces that Java developers would use to implement the audit logging within the application. Non-Java applications would call the Audit Service by sending an appropriate Data Transfer Object in JSON form and the Audit Service would perform the same validation that logging via the Java Interface would. Log4j Audit is not entirely usable by itself.
